2. Historical Facts
Movie theater popcorn profit margin approaches 98%.
(Taylor, P. 2012)
The mark up is the percentage added to 1 then
multiplied by the wholesale cost to find the retail price
(What Is the Markup Percent for Most Boutiques?)
Mark-ups are higher in more concentrated industries.
(Haskel, J., Martin, C., & Small)
most retail use 50% markup for their merchandise
(Taylor,P. 2012)
